What Should You Consider When Choosing the Best Indoor Mini Drone?

When choosing the best indoor mini drone, several factors should be taken into account to ensure optimal performance and safety.

  • Size and Weight: The dimensions and weight of the drone affect its maneuverability and stability indoors. A lightweight and compact drone is easier to control in tight spaces and reduces the risk of damage to furniture or walls.
  • Flight Time: The duration a drone can fly on a single charge is crucial for uninterrupted fun. Look for models that offer at least 10-15 minutes of flight time, as shorter durations may lead to frequent interruptions for recharging.
  • Camera Quality: If you intend to capture photos or videos, the quality of the onboard camera is vital. Higher resolution cameras provide better image clarity, which is important for documenting your aerial adventures indoors.
  • Stability and Control: The drone’s ability to maintain a stable flight path is essential, especially in indoor environments. Features like altitude hold, GPS assistance, and advanced stabilization systems can significantly enhance control and ease of use.
  • Durability: Indoor mini drones should be robust enough to withstand potential crashes. Look for models made from durable materials that can handle the occasional bump without breaking.
  • Ease of Use: A user-friendly interface and controls are important, particularly for beginners. Drones with features like one-key takeoff/landing and headless mode simplify operation and make flying more accessible.
  • Battery Type and Replacement: Consider the type of battery the drone uses and the availability of spare batteries. Lithium-polymer batteries are common, and having extras allows for extended flying sessions without long charging times.
  • Price: The budget will always be a consideration when selecting a drone. Mini drones vary widely in price, so it’s essential to find a model that offers the best features for your budget while still meeting your specific needs.

Why Is Stability Important for Indoor Mini Drones?

Stability is crucial for indoor mini drones because it directly impacts their maneuverability, safety, and user experience in confined spaces.

According to a study published in the Journal of Unmanned Vehicle Systems, stable flight is essential for maintaining control and precision in small environments, where obstacles and limited space can pose significant challenges (Smith et al., 2021). Stability ensures that the drone can hover effectively, navigate through tight spaces, and perform aerial maneuvers without crashing into walls or furniture.

The underlying mechanism of stability involves the drone’s design and the implementation of advanced stabilization technologies, such as gyroscopes and accelerometers. These components work together to detect changes in orientation and adjust the flight controls in real-time, allowing the drone to maintain a steady position and altitude. Furthermore, a stable drone can better respond to pilot inputs, making it easier to learn and operate, especially for beginners. Enhanced stability also reduces the likelihood of crashes, which can lead to damage to both the drone and the surroundings, making it a critical factor for users seeking the best indoor mini drone.

How Can You Ensure Safe Operation of Indoor Mini Drones?

To ensure the safe operation of indoor mini drones, several key practices should be followed:

  • Pre-flight checks: Conduct a thorough inspection of the drone before each flight to ensure all components are functioning properly.
  • Choose the right environment: Select a spacious indoor area free of obstacles and hazards that could interfere with the drone’s flight path.
  • Use propeller guards: Install propeller guards to prevent damage to the drone and minimize risks to people and property in case of a crash.
  • Practice flying techniques: Spend time practicing basic flying maneuvers and controls to gain confidence and skill before attempting complex flights.
  • Educate yourself on regulations: Familiarize yourself with local regulations regarding drone use to ensure compliance and avoid any legal issues.
  • Maintain battery health: Regularly check and maintain the drone’s battery to prevent overheating or sudden power loss during flight.
  • Monitor flight time: Keep an eye on flight duration to avoid unexpected battery depletion and potential crashes.
  • Establish a no-fly zone: Designate areas within your indoor space that are off-limits for the drone to minimize risks to sensitive objects and people.

Pre-flight checks involve examining the drone for any physical damage, ensuring that the propellers are securely attached, and verifying that the battery is fully charged. This step is crucial in preventing malfunctions during flight.

Choosing the right environment means flying in a large, open space such as a gym or a designated indoor flying area. Avoiding cluttered spaces with furniture, wires, or other obstacles can significantly reduce the risk of accidents.

Using propeller guards is a simple yet effective way to protect both the drone and surroundings. These guards can prevent the propellers from making contact with walls or people, thereby reducing injury risk and damage to the drone.

Practicing flying techniques helps in mastering the controls and understanding the drone’s response to inputs. This preparation can make a significant difference when navigating tight spaces or performing advanced maneuvers.

Educating yourself on regulations is essential as drone laws can vary by location, affecting where and how you can operate your drone legally. This knowledge helps avoid fines and ensures responsible flying practices.

Maintaining battery health involves regularly checking for any signs of swelling, damage, or wear. A well-maintained battery contributes to reliable performance and extends the lifespan of the drone.

Monitoring flight time is important because flying a drone until the battery is critically low can lead to crashes. Keeping track of how long the drone has been in the air can help avoid unexpected landings.

Establishing a no-fly zone within your indoor space helps protect sensitive items like electronics or delicate decorations. Designating these areas can prevent unintended collisions and damage during flight operations.
